i've heard Hammett's _The Dain Curse_ referred to as his worst novel, his most pulpy, and least well-constructed. how does everyone here feel about it? granted, it doesn't quite stack up to _Red Harvest_, but all in all it isn't so bad. it wanders, played out in episodes, but perhaps with a larger purpose? any ideas out there?
